Here's the thing: Unlike a magic 8-ball, predicting an exact Uber fare to Ontario Airport is tricky. The price depends on a few factors that can change quicker than a toddler's mood:
- Distance: Duh, right? The farther you travel, the more you pay. This shouldn't come as a surprise, but hey, knowledge is power!
- Time of Day: Surge pricing (when demand is high and prices go up) is a thing, especially during peak hours and, let's be honest, who wants a surprise price hike right before their flight?
- Uber Type: Craving luxury? An Uber Black will set you back more than a budget-friendly UberX. Choose your chariot wisely, grasshopper.

Here's a Sneak Peek (Based on Past Uber Quests):
Just to give you a general idea, past Uber trips to Ontario Airport have ranged anywhere from $16 (super close by) to $278 (luxury seekers, we see you!).

How To Schedule an Uber Ride to Ontario Airport?
- Open the Uber app, enter your pick-up location and Ontario International Airport (ONT) as your destination, then select "Schedule."
How To Choose the Right Uber Type for Ontario Airport?
- Consider factors like the number of passengers, luggage space needs, and your budget. UberX is a good all-rounder, while UberXL is ideal for groups.
How To Avoid Surge Pricing for Uber to Ontario Airport?
- Plan your trip outside of peak hours and use the app to monitor fare estimates.
How To Split the Uber Fare to Ontario Airport with Friends?
- Before requesting the ride, select "Split Fare" in the Uber app and add your friends.
